Native Hawaiian vs Finnish Median Household Income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 331,802,706 people shows a weak negative correlation between the proportion of Native Hawaiians and median household income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.276 and weighted average of $89,919.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 404,464,617 people shows a substantial negative correlation between the proportion of Finns and median household income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.545 and weighted average of $83,607, a difference of 7.5%.
